There is a risk of a space heating capacity shortage/comfort problem when selecting
[6‑0D]=0 ([A.4.1] Domestic hot water Type=Reheat only).
In case of frequent domestic hot water operation, frequent and long space heating
interruption will happen.
Maximum DHW temperature setpoint
The maximum temperature that users can select for the domestic hot water. You
can use this setting to limit the temperatures at the hot water taps.
INFORMATION
During disinfection of the domestic hot water tank, the DHW temperature can
exceed this maximum temperature.
INFORMATION
Limit the maximum hot water temperature according to the applicable legislation.
